India vs South Africa LIVE Score, U19 Women's T20 World Cup 2025 Final: Parunika Sisodia Strikes As India Get Early Wicket, SA 1 Down

IND vs SA, U-19 Women's T20 World Cup Final Live: Parunika Sisodia has provided India with the wicket of Simone Lourens for duck. Currently, Jemma Botha and Diara Ramlakan are standing unbeaten at the crease for one-down Proteas. South Africa skipper Kayla Reyneke won the toss and opted to bat againstIndia in the final match of the Women's U19 T20 World Cup on Sunday in Kuala Lumpur.India have had a flawless campaign so far, winning all their six matches in the tournament. Unbeaten so far in the tournament, a dominant India will start as overwhelming favourites to win their second consecutive title. In-from opener Gongadi Trisha has been in ominous form with the bat, and is the highest run-getter in the tournament with 265 runs in six innings at an average of 66.25.
